There are two main types(most commonly used) of LiFePO4 cells 18650’s and A123’s

Laptop Batteries, cordless tool batteries(lithium ones), Tesla car’s etc.
Use 18650 cells.18650 cells look like big AA batteries.

The safety of 18650 cells is well documented, like all high capacity batteries they have the potential to be very dangerous. Most battery packs which use them, such as in laptops or cordless tools, have a lot of protection/safety measures built in to prevent problems. If FRC was to move towards LiFePO4 batteries, for safety reasons I would say that the some elements of the electrical system would have to be redesigned, to limit the potential for injury/error.

I would definitely not suggest using the battery that you linked as it is made up of 4 large single 3.2v 20a/h cells rather than conventional small cells.That battery is only capable of providing 40 amps continuously, so I believe it wouldn’t be suitable for FRC purposes.
